The Havells Fixed Thermal & Fixed Magnetic 4P MCCB 100A 25KA IHLGHF0100 is a high-quality molded case circuit breaker (MCCB) that is designed to protect electrical circuits from overload and short-circuit conditions. It has a rated voltage of 415V, a rated current of 100A, and a breaking capacity of 25kA. The MCCB features a fixed thermal and fixed magnetic release, which provides reliable protection against both overload and short-circuit conditions.

How it works

The Havells Fixed Thermal & Fixed Magnetic 4P MCCB 100A 25KA IHLGHF0100 works by monitoring the current flowing through the electrical circuit. If the current exceeds the setpoint, the MCCB trips and disconnects the circuit from the power supply. This protects the circuit from damage and prevents fire hazards.

The MCCB has two types of releases: thermal and magnetic. The thermal release is responsible for protecting the circuit from overload conditions. The magnetic release is responsible for protecting the circuit from short-circuit conditions.

The thermal release contains a bimetallic strip that heats up as the current through the circuit increases. If the current exceeds the setpoint, the bimetallic strip bends and trips the MCCB.

The magnetic release contains a solenoid coil that is connected to a trip mechanism. If the current through the circuit exceeds the setpoint, the solenoid coil creates a magnetic field that trips the MCCB.
